A power blackout in late September may have been caused by thieves breaking into a former factory in Canadian, and police are looking for the offenders.

According to a post on the Ballarat Eyewatch Facebook page, the incident occurred on September 26 between 7pm and 8.30pm.
It's alleged offenders entered the former Sunicrust Bakery factory on Lal Lal Street in Canadian, and damaged part of a Powercor substation.
This then caused a "large power outage to the Ballarat area".
